Lack of association between potential prothrombotic genetic risk factors and arterial and venous thrombosis

F. C. G. Evangelista, Rios, D. R. A., Ribeiro, D. D., Carvalho, M. G., Dusse, L. M. S., Fernandes, A. P., and Sabino, A. P., Lack of association between potential prothrombotic genetic risk factors and arterial and venous thrombosis, vol. 14, pp. 9585-9594, 2015.

Recent studies have shown an association between thrombosis and factor VII (FVII), tissue factor (TF), and angiotensin-converting enzyme (ACE). This suggests that individuals with FVII-402 G/A, FVII-401 G/T, TF+5466 A/G, and ACE-287 insertion/deletion (I/D) polymorphisms present an increased risk of venous thrombosis, heart disease, and ischemic stroke compared with controls. In this study, we investigated the frequencies of these polymorphisms and their association with arterial and venous thrombosis.

Thymidylate synthase and methylenetetrahy­drofolate reductase gene polymorphisms and gastric cancer susceptibility in a population of Northern Brazil

M. D. Araújo, Borges, B. N., Rodrigues-Antunes, S., Burbano, R. M. R., and Harada, M. L., Thymidylate synthase and methylenetetrahy­drofolate reductase gene polymorphisms and gastric cancer susceptibility in a population of Northern Brazil, vol. 14. pp. 10001-10006, 2015.

The folate metabolic pathway, which is involved in DNA synthesis and methylation, is associated with individual susceptibility to several diseases, including gastric tumors. In this study, we investigated four polymorphisms [thymidylate synthase enhancer region, single nucleotide polymorphism thymidylate synthase 5' (TS5'), TS3' untranslated region, and methylenetetrahydrofolate reductase (MTHFR) 677C> T] in 2 genes related to the folate pathway, TS and MTHFR, and their possible association with the risk gastric cancer development in a population from Pará state, Brazil.
